Do mobile homes depreciate in value?

Yes. Holiday homes do depreciate in a similar way to vehicles and especially for the first year or so due to tax payable but this can even out over a period of time and when considering used values for resale. The park on which the holiday home is situated; the pitch, its environment and its ambiance are very important factors in dictating the resale value.

What if I decided to change my mobile home or move from Park Lane Holiday Homes?

There are a number of options open to you as an owner:

  • You may part exchange for a new mobile home in which case the park can give generous allowances against new models.
  • You may sell your holiday home to a third party on the pitch. In accordance with the your agreement a commission of 15% plus vat is charged to the purchaser for this option.
  • You may sell the mobile home to a third party off the park in which case could be a charge to disconnect the mobile home.
  • We will buy back your holiday home from you.
